Up for grabs is a super rare sword made by Del Tin for Museum Replicas in the 1980s It was listed as Medieval Sword and limited to 500 swords. This was in the first couple 3 MRL catalogs and then gone. Del Tin started making a similar one much later, but this is the very early one with the wonderful CK55 Krupp steel blade.

38 1/2" overall with a blade that is 31 1/4"
3 pounds 8 oz with a POB of 5 3/4"

Blade is edged with no nicks or dings. Random light patina, but overall is in a soft satin finish. Leather grip is intact.
